Web26 sep. 2016 · How to do it: 1. Pour enough milk in the container, just enough to cover the entire bottom. –. 2. Place at least a drop per color of food coloring. 3. Soak the tip of the Q-tip in the dish washing liquid and use it like a magic wand to make the colors disperse. You may also opt to directly place 1 drop a time of the dish washing liquid into ...
